Per Linneman-Schmidt founded together with his wife, Annelise Linneman-Schmidt, Palshus in 1948. Palshus is a contraction of Per and Annelise Linneman-Schmidt's house. They produced ceramics with simple and preferably single-colored glazes with clear inspiration from Japanese stoneware. The workshop closes in 1972.
